For your review: we completed the cut-over of the Meridian calendar sync service on Saturday. The conflict that blocked the first attempt — duplicate event identifiers generated by the legacy Tidewell connector — was resolved by assigning the new service authoritative ownership of write operations. Read access for legacy clients remains, but all mutations now pass through Meridian's validation layer, which logs every conflict decision for audit. The service currently operates with the configuration values listed below.

service settings:
ralael:
  pin: 7453
  tenant: zorath
  seal: seal_087806e4
  metrics_host: metrics.ralael.paliqworks.example
  standby_team: fraath
  escalation: praok-istiel
  nonce: 10e083

Night-shift staff: Floor 4 of the Tellhaven Building opens this week. After 21:00, access is via the rear stairwell only; the lifts are locked out overnight during the settling period. Complete a walk-through of the new floor once per shift and log it. The stairwell keypad accepts the code below.

badge for yahop-fawep: bdg-XBKXI-68071

**Action item (PM-214, Coldvault archival):** Automate archiving of cold storage buckets older than the retention cutoff. Manual sweeps missed two regions last quarter and blew the storage budget. Owner: infra rotation. Sweep cadence, batch size, and age thresholds must be config-driven, not hardcoded, so on-call can tune under load. Dry-run mode required before first prod run. Proposed defaults for review at sync are below.

limits module of fahog-kahop:
CAPS = {
    "fraeth": 189,
    "drumir": 842,
}

Hi team,

Before I hand off the 3.2 release, please note the humidity sensor drift reported on Verdana controllers in the Elmbrook trial site. Drift exceeds 4% after roughly ten days of continuous operation; firmware 3.2.1 adds an automatic recalibration cycle every 72 hours. Support should advise growers to install 3.2.1 and trigger a manual recalibration once. The hotfix bundle must be verified before distribution, so I'm including the signing key used for the 3.2.1 packages below.

release key, fahof-yagap: bky3_m5d